Gas hydrate is recognized as the biggest new energy undeveloped on the earth. It lit up the hope light of new energy for people in the 21st century. Also, it is regarded as the most promising new strategic resource, and to take over the petroleum oil. China is the second largest energy consumption country all around the world. Reducing the energy use and looking for a new alternative energy have become inevitable when we facing the shortages of petroleum resources. It is very important for us to strengthen basic research and explore the gas hydrate resource in South China Sea.Based on the topic of potential area of gas hydrate in South China Sea, this dissertation includes two parts: indicators and application. In the first part, the geochemical exploration indicators of gas hydrate used in ODP and South China Sea exploration are summarized. And the reliability of the method of hydrocarbon acid is discussed. In the second part, Xisha Trough and Qiongdongnan Basin are selected as the experimental area; the method of hydrocarbon acid is used for the geochemical exploration of gas hydrate resources. The work of this paper included:1. Geochemical exploration indicators of gas hydrate used in Ocean Drilling Program and South China Sea exploration are summarized in detail.2. Assist to complete hydrocarbon acid test of sixty-seven samples in the lab of Geology Institute. With the data of ODP164 and ODP204 as reference, the method of hydrocarbon acid is proved to be feasible and can be used in the preliminary exploration stage.3. All the hydrocarbon test data about South China Sea in our laboratory are sorted. After analysis, we get that the high value areas of methane mainly distribute in the North Slope zone and methane is mainly pyrolytic, but some mixed with a little biological caused gas. Combined with the data collected from other scholars and data tested by ourselves with hydrocarbon acid method, scatter plot ofδ13C1、C1/(C2+C3) for part of South China Sea is painted.The hydrate system of Xisha Trough and Qiongdongnan Basin are discussed, gas hydrate in Xisha Trough is leakage-diffusion model and hydrate in Qiongdongnan is leakage model. The most potential area of gas hydrate is Qiongdongnan Basin.
